This book takes as a starting point some of the most enduring social problems in the United States: poverty, race, education, gender, and sexuality and offers insight into their relationship to crime in American society. Drawing on the empirical evidence for each set of topics, researchers from across the nation offer insight to the challenges of understanding and solving crime in America. An update of Understanding Contemporary Social Problems, this reader is designed to serve either as a supplement to a traditional textbook for courses on Social Problems or as a stand-alone text.
